What is Precision Diagnostic and Biotech Platform?

Precision diagnostic platforms are end‑to‑end solutions that combine high‑throughput molecular assays, AI‑driven data analysis, and secure cloud‑based reporting to identify disease‑specific biomarkers with unprecedented accuracy. Biotech platforms complement these diagnostics by providing modular, automation‑ready hardware and software for gene‑editing, cell‑therapy production, and large‑scale omics research. Together, they form an integrated ecosystem that supports everything from early disease screening to real‑time therapeutic monitoring.

Competitive Landscape

The market is dominated by a handful of global giants that leverage scale, extensive R&D pipelines, and integrated sample‑to‑insight workflows. Illumina remains the de‑facto standard‑setter for NGS, while Thermo Fisher Scientific complements the landscape with Ion Torrent and Applied Biosystems solutions. Roche Diagnostics bundles high‑sensitivity digital PCR with robust bioinformatics suites, creating a seamless ecosystem for precision oncology and infectious‑disease testing.

Beyond the tier‑one incumbents, a vibrant cohort of specialized firms fuels niche growth. Guardant Health’s liquid‑biopsy platform captures circulating tumor DNA for non‑invasive monitoring. BGI Group provides massive sequencing capacity for population‑scale projects, especially in emerging markets. GRAIL focuses on early‑detection multi‑cancer screening, and Natera offers cfDNA‑based reproductive and oncology tests. Adaptive Biotechnologies integrates immune‑repertoire sequencing to personalize immunotherapies. This layered competitive environment encourages rapid innovation and strategic alliances.
